2. Podium
Podium is a robust platform designed to help businesses collect customer feedback and reviews. It excels in managing SMS communication and enabling quick responses to client inquiries, which can lead to increased review requests. However, the pricing can be on the higher end for smaller law firms, making it less accessible compared to GoHighLevel.
3. PatientPop
PatientPop is primarily known for its focus on healthcare but has features that can be adapted for law firms, such as managing online reviews and client communication. Its strong customer support is a big plus. However, the platform can be complex and pricey, which might not be ideal for law firms looking for a straightforward solution.
4. Salesforce
Salesforce is a giant in the customer relationship management (CRM) space. It offers countless features that can help law firms manage client interactions and gather reviews. While it’s incredibly powerful, the complexity of Salesforce might overwhelm smaller firms, and the cost can quickly add up, making it a less favorable option when compared to GoHighLevel.
5. Trustpilot
Trustpilot is a well-known review platform that allows businesses to gather and manage reviews efficiently. It provides valuable insights into customer sentiment and can enhance credibility. However, the pricing structure can be expensive for law firms just starting to build their online reputation, making GoHighLevel a more budget-friendly alternative.
6. Birdeye
Birdeye is an excellent tool for managing online reviews and enhancing customer engagement. Its automation features are impressive, allowing law firms to request reviews seamlessly. However, the platform can be complex and may require a steep learning curve, which could be a turnoff for smaller firms compared to the user-friendly GoHighLevel.
7. Reputation.com
Reputation.com is focused on managing online reputation and gathering client reviews. It provides comprehensive analytics to track your reputation over time. However, its pricing can be a bit too high for many law firms, especially when compared to the more economical offerings of GoHighLevel.
8. Yotpo
Yotpo specializes in collecting and displaying customer reviews, with a particular emphasis on visual content. While it offers some unique features that can help law firms stand out, its pricing and feature set may be excessive for firms that are simply looking to increase their Google reviews without the bells and whistles.
9. GatherUp
GatherUp is a user-friendly platform for gathering customer feedback and reviews. It’s designed to be intuitive, making it easy for law firms to engage with clients. However, while it’s a solid choice, it may lack some of the advanced features and integrations that GoHighLevel provides at a more competitive price point.
10. GetFiveStars
GetFiveStars is a straightforward tool for collecting reviews and feedback. It’s easy to use and can help law firms solicit reviews from clients effectively. However, it may not have the comprehensive capabilities that larger firms require, and its pricing could be seen as less competitive compared to GoHighLevel’s all-inclusive offering.
